What Is a Market Analysis?
A market analysis is a detailed assessment of a business’s target market and the competitive landscape within a specific industry. It gives insights into market dynamics, key trends, opportunities, and challenges.
It typically includes quantitative data such as the size of the market, number of target firms, number of potential customers, and profitability of the industry, as well as qualitative data such as consumers’ preferences, values, and desires.
By conducting a comprehensive market analysis, entrepreneurs gain a deeper understanding of the market dynamics, identifying opportunities for growth and differentiation.
How Can a Market Analysis Benefit Your Business?
A market analysis is relevant at every stage of your business. For startups, it helps assess market potential and validate whether a product or service can succeed. It is often a key component of a business plan, providing a clear understanding of target customers and competitors.
For established companies, a market analysis supports decisions such as entering new markets, launching new products, or expanding geographically.
Key benefits of a market analysis include:
- Identifying trends and market opportunities early
- Aligning products and services with customer needs
- Understanding competitive dynamics and positioning
- Reducing risk and avoiding inefficient investment
- Monitoring performance and setting benchmarks
How Is a Market Analysis Structured?
At JEME, a market analysis is structured into two complementary components: Demand Analysis and Offer Analysis.
A demand analysis focuses on understanding customers, demand drivers and market potential. It includes analysing customer preferences, behaviours, trends and price sensitivity, as well as estimating market size and growth.
The team combines both primary research (surveys, interviews, focus groups) and secondary research (industry reports, databases) to provide reliable and actionable insights.

An offer analysis focuses on the competitive landscape and supply side of the market. It helps businesses understand competitors, market structure,and positioning.
JEME assesses both quantitative and qualitative data, using tools such as competitor benchmarking, case studies, positioning matrices, and strategic frameworks (e.g. Porter’s Five Forces, PESTEL, VRIO).
